Managed hiring and admissions to Medicine, earthquake at Unipa, prof investigated | BlogSicily

by admin
  • Investigation into university enrollments and piloted hiring, 24 teachers investigated.
  • Operation throughout Italy. Unipa also involved.

From this morning, searches and acquisitions of documents by the Carabinieri of the Nas of Milano as part of an investigation ordered by the prosecutor Luigi Furno and the adjunct Maurizio Romanelli against 33 people, including 24 teachers of the universities of the Lombard capital, Pavia, Turin, Rome e Palermo on irregularities in the management of registrations a closed number of medical faculties and hiring of teachers and also of assistants and hospital managers. Among the hypothesized charges, criminal association, corruption and abuse of office.

Who is the Palermo woman investigated

The name that emerges from the investigation regarding Palermo is that of Claudia Colomba, associate professor at the department of health promotion, internal and specialist medicine of excellence. La Colomba also leads the Pediatric Infectious Diseases department of the Di Cristina Hospital. The survey does not concern his roles but his participation in an exam commission in Milan.

Born in Palermo, she specializes in Infectious and Tropical Diseases and in Pediatrics. Since 2000 she has also been an ISMETT infectious disease consultant. Later she devoted herself to clinical research in a department of the Di Cristina Hospital, that of infectious diseases.

Searches throughout Italy, investigation started in 2018

For a couple of hours the NAS have been acquiring and seizing, in addition to the deeds and documents, also the contents of 29 e-mail boxes, both personal and university, of the teachers under investigation. The investigation launched in March 2018, upon reporting of irregularities in the management of limited number enrollments at the Faculty of Medicine and Dentistry of the State University of Milan, concerns several episodes of conditioning the public recruitment of full and associate professors – but also of assistants and hospital managers – according to non-merit-based criteria, but aimed at favoring specific candidates through the prior “profiling” of the competition notices on the chosen one to be favored, and also thanks to the timely choice of compliant members of the competition commissions. The hypotheses challenged for various reasons are criminal association, corruption, abuse of office, disturbed freedom from enchantments and material falsity committed by the public official.

The virologist Galli was also among the suspects

There would also be the well-known Milanese virologist Massimo Galli, former head of the infectious diseases department at the Sacco hospital in Milan, full professor at the biomedical sciences department of the State University of Milan, among the suspects. Galli, retired a few days ago, has become a familiar face during the Covid pandemic. Now it would be investigated by the Milan Public Prosecutor’s Office for criminal association, auction disruption, forgery in public deed. Crime hypothesis, according to the indictment, for the most part occurred during the period of the first lockdown of March 2020.

Massimo Galli as professor at the University of Milan, “department of biomedical and clinical sciences” al Sacco, and director of the infectious diseases department, would have “troubled” with “promises and collusions”, in competition with the dg of Asst Fatebenefratelli-Sacco Alessandro Visconti and his colleague Manuela Nebuloni, the procedure for hiring “4 biologist executives” on a fixed-term basis to favor “two candidates” in particular. Assumptions that were, however, “strongly” opposed by Maria Rita Gismondo, also a well-known virologist of the Sacco. It is one of the disputed episodes, as stated in the prosecutor’s decree.

“Banned” university investigation, 9 professors from the University of Catania sent for trial

A few days ago another investigation shook the University of Catania. The Gup of Catania, Marina Rizza, indicted 9 professors accused in the ‘University banned’ proceeding on alleged rigged contests in the university, born on investigations by the Digos of the Etna police station. The disputed crimes, for various reasons, are abuse of office and forgery and for two defendants, Francesco Basile and Filippo Drago, also corruption for acts contrary to their duties.
